A therapy greyhound named Sparrow listens to Rosie Duca, 5, during the weekly reading with a therapy dog event on Wednesday in the second floor Children’s Room at the Gardiner Public Library. The Gardiner Public Library offers appointments for 15 minutes to read with a certified therapy greyhound on Wednesdays from 4:30 to 5:30 p.m. Joe Phelan/Kennebec Journal
